"For too long the pain and suffering of those around the world who live in poverty and oppression have been hidden by their 'smiling.' In this book, Fr. Stan Ilo brings to the forefront the strength behind the smile, along with the challenge needed to give a just response to the suffering." -- Christine Allen, executive director, CAFOD "This is a beautiful book, one of the most moving accounts of African theology in our time."-- Emmanuel Katongole, author, The Journey of Reconciliation: Groaning for a New Creation in Africa "This is an enormously ambitious book, multi-textured, multi-disciplinary, and wide-ranging. I am full of admiration for the way Stan Chu Ilo strives for a theology that is African, Catholic, generous, and faithful to the people he serves."-- Karen Kilby, Bede Professor of Catholic Theology, Durham University "I strongly recommend this book as a must-read for anybody who seeks a deeper understanding of the secrets behind African Christian thought and its implications on today's theology and everyday life. As you read this book, reflect on the secrets of suffering and smiling.


"-- Sr. Rosemary Nyirumbe, PhD.
